Сообщение WM_CHOOSEFONT_SETFLAGS 

Приложение отправляет сообщение WM_CHOOSEFONT_SETFLAGS диалоговому окну Шрифт (Font), чтобы установить параметры вывода на экран для диалогового окна.

Синтаксис

Чтобы отправить это сообщение, вызовите функцию SendMessage следующим образом.

lResult = SendMessage( 
// в lResult возвращается LRESULT  
   (HWND) hWndControl,
// дескриптор целевого органа управления
   (UINT)WM_CHOOSEFONT_SETFLAGS,
// ID (идентификатор) сообщения
   (WPARAM) wParam,
// = (WPARAM) () wParam;
   (LPARAM) lParam
// = (LPARAM) () lParam;
);

Параметры

wParam

Этот параметр не используется.

lParam

Указатель на структуру CHOOSEFONT, которая содержит в члене структуры Flags новые установки.

Возвращаемое значение

Значение не возвращается.

Замечания

Функция ChooseFont  создает диалоговое окно Шрифт (Font) и использует структуру CHOOSEFONT, чтобы задать начальные значения для члена структуры Flags. Используйте сообщение, WM_CHOOSEFONT_SETFLAGS чтобы задавать другие значения члена структуры Flags, в то время, когда диалоговое окно Шрифт (Font) является открытым.

Как правило, вам следует отправлять сообщение WM_CHOOSEFONT_SETFLAGS из фильтр (hook) - процедуры событий CFHookProc.

Смотри также 

Обзор Библиотека стандартных диалоговых оконСообщения, используемые библиотекой стандартных диалоговых окон, CFHookProcChooseFontCHOOSEFONT  

Размещение и совместимость WM_CHOOSEFONT_SETFLAGS

Windows. NET Server

Да

Windows XP

Да

Windows 2000

Да

Windows NT

Да версии 3.1 и выше

Windows Me

Да

Windows 98

Да

Windows 95

Да

Используемая библиотека

-

Заголовочный файл

 

- объявлено в

Commdlg.h

- включено в

Windows.h

Unicode

Нет

Замечания по платформе

Не имеется

 

Назад в оглавление
На главную страницу
На оглавление справки

Hosted by uCoz